Explore the fundamental concepts of vectors in physics through this comprehensive 26-minute lecture. Dive into Chapter 3 of Halliday, Resnick, and Walker's "Fundamentals of Physics" (9th Edition) as part of a broader physics lecture series. Gain a solid understanding of vector operations and their applications in physical systems. Access additional resources, including an online playlist featuring the complete lecture series and interactive vector visualization tools like GlowScript and Trinket.io, to enhance your learning experience and deepen your grasp of vector mathematics in physics.
